Output 21be95979519e3acc41af1d7ecb1ff53669331fc802cb5ddebaa55b315bf6894:38

value
49696150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0bf0e99a2bf64f8527b0a635b4322cfed5bc38f0 OP_EQUAL
address
M8zJGSBCDYtvh7YMczp2Z41DyHFFmcpw3S
transaction
21be95979519e3acc41af1d7ecb1ff53669331fc802cb5ddebaa55b315bf6894
spent
true